Quick look at the Tamiya JR Shirokumakko 18083

The Tamiya JR Shirokumakko 18083 brings a playful polar bear motif to the Mini 4WD family while keeping racing performance in mind. Built around the Super-II chassis, this kit balances charm and tunability for club racers and casual builders alike.

Styling and bodywork

The JR Shirokumakko borrows the open-top lines of the Terra Conqueror, resulting in a low, aerodynamic silhouette. A small polar bear driver figure adds character, and the ABS body offers durability without excess weight for high speed runs.

Super-II chassis build and tuning

The Super-II chassis is moulded in light blue ABS and is prized for its strength and mod friendliness. Its layout supports common Mini 4WD upgrades, letting you tune balance and traction for different track layouts.

Tuning options and upgrade paths

Owners can explore a range of performance tweaks to suit race conditions:

  • Motors: Fits standard 130 single-shaft motors so you can choose higher rpm or torque units depending on the course.
  • Tires and Wheels: Comes with gold-plated wheels and blue tyres; swapping to low-profile tyres can reduce drag and raise top speed.
  • Gears: Try different gear ratios to dial in acceleration versus top speed for each circuit.
  • Dampers: Installing dampers will improve stability through fast corners and jumps.

Assembly and setup tips

This kit uses snap-fit assembly to make building straightforward for newcomers, while offering room for experienced hobbyists to add reinforcements or custom parts during setup.

Specifications

  • Chassis Type: Super-II
  • Motor Compatibility: Standard 130 single-shaft
  • Body Style: Open Top
  • Material: ABS Plastic
  • Wheel Type: Gold-Plated
